Subject: Transcode farm access — onboarding

Welcome aboard. Quick facts: the Millgrain transcode farm accepts jobs via the ingest queue only — never hit workers directly. Staging farm resets nightly at 02:00. Presets live in the shared config repo; don't fork them. Job status polling is rate-limited to one call per second. For staging submissions, use the bearer token below.

login token, tagef-tagep: eyJhbGciOiJIUzI1NiIsInR5cCI6IkpXVCJ9.eyJzdWIiOiIBXyeYEoalzIn0.6TI7VhOJMHm9

Logic looks right, but I'd pull these magic numbers out of `assign_driver()` — the idle-decay factor and the max-radius cap especially. We got burned on Fernway last quarter when someone tweaked one inline and nobody noticed for weeks. Suggest a single constants block at module top so the values are reviewable at a glance, something like the following.

constants for kaduf-hadup:
QUOTAS = {
    "zorath": 2,
    "ralael": 5,
}

# Lexiscoop Extraction Script — Environments

Quick notes on where the translation-string extraction script runs. Dev just scans your local checkout; staging runs nightly against the Pondermill repo and pushes candidate strings to the review queue; prod only runs after a release is tagged. If the nightly job stalls, bounce the runner and re-trigger — it's idempotent. The staging runner is configured with the values below.

service settings:
[kelax]
team = caswyn
access_code = ac_c41040
owner = briius.praix
host = kelax.qirvanlabs.corp
port = 9200
peer = sormir.halixhq.internal
salt = f8d36025
pin = 3766

## Tuning

The Quillbox sidecar batches metrics before shipping to the aggregator. Defaults are conservative; high-cardinality workloads will stall unless flush intervals are shortened. Raising buffer size trades memory for fewer network round trips. Drop policy kicks in when the queue exceeds its ceiling — we saw this twice last sprint on the Harlow cluster. For the sync: we are proposing the following defaults, which match what staging runs now.

constants for fahap-bahip:
QUOTAS = {
    "zorael": 1,
    "wenath": 1,
    "wenael": 2,
    "ulaael": 5,
}